Alex Bennée  
		
	
	
		c1f6ad798c 
		
	 
	
	
	linux-user/elfload: use MAP_FIXED_NOREPLACE in pgb_reserved_va  
		
			... 
			Given we assert the requested address matches what we asked we should
also make that clear in the mmap flags. Otherwise we see failures in
the GitLab environment for some currently unknown but allowable
reason. We use MAP_FIXED_NOREPLACE if we can so we don't just clobber
an existing mapping. Also include the strerror string for a bit more
info on failure.
Signed-off-by: Alex Bennée <alex.bennee@linaro.org>
Message-Id: <20200701135652.1366-34-alex.bennee@linaro.org> 
		
	 
 
		2020-07-11 15:53:00 +01:00 
	 
	
	
		  ..
	 
	
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-05-21 22:05:27 +01:00 
		 
	
		
			
			
			
			
			
			2019-11-06 13:43:25 +01:00 
		 
	
		
			
			
			
			
			
			2020-06-05 21:23:22 +02:00 
		 
	
		
			
			
			
			
			
			2018-12-26 06:40:02 +11: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-26 08:08:54 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-05-27 15:29:24 +10:00 
		 
	
		
			
			
			
			
			
			2020-04-29 13:16:37 -07: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-06-29 13:00:23 +02: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2019-11-06 13:43:25 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2019-06-10 07:03:34 -07:00 
		 
	
		
			
			
			
			
			
			2020-07-11 15:53:00 +01:00 
		 
	
		
			
			
			
			
			
			2019-06-12 13:20:21 +02:00 
		 
	
		
			
			
			
			
			
			2020-02-12 16:29:27 +01:00 
		 
	
		
			
			
			
			
			
			2020-02-19 11:17:40 +01:00 
		 
	
		
			
			
			
			
			
			2018-09-25 22:36:47 +02:00 
		 
	
		
			
			
			
			
			
			2019-06-12 13:20:21 +02:00 
		 
	
		
			
			
			
			
			
			2020-05-15 15:25:16 +01:00 
		 
	
		
			
			
			
			
			
			2020-06-29 13:10:11 +02:00 
		 
	
		
			
			
			
			
			
			2016-07-19 15:22:33 +03:00 
		 
	
		
			
			
			
			
			
			2019-01-11 15:46:56 +01:00 
		 
	
		
			
			
			
			
			
			2020-05-15 15:25:16 +01:00 
		 
	
		
			
			
			
			
			
			2020-03-20 16:02:00 +01:00 
		 
	
		
			
			
			
			
			
			2020-06-08 17:04:19 +01:00 
		 
	
		
			
			
			
			
			
			2020-07-04 18:08:51 +02:00 
		 
	
		
			
			
			
			
			
			2016-05-27 14:49:51 +03:00 
		 
	
		
			
			
			
			
			
			2019-07-26 19:24:33 +02:00 
		 
	
		
			
			
			
			
			
			2020-02-19 11:17:40 +01:00 
		 
	
		
			
			
			
			
			
			2019-06-12 13:20:21 +02:00 
		 
	
		
			
			
			
			
			
			2020-07-04 18:08:51 +02:00 
		 
	
		
			
			
			
			
			
			2020-07-04 18:08:51 +02:00 
		 
	
		
			
			
			
			
			
			2020-06-29 13:04:37 +02:00 
		 
	
		
			
			
			
			
			
			2020-06-29 13:10:11 +02:00 
		 
	
		
			
			
			
			
			
			2020-07-10 15:18:08 +02:00 
		 
	
		
			
			
			
			
			
			2019-06-12 13:20:21 +02:00 
		 
	
		
			
			
			
			
			
			2020-02-12 18:56:41 +01:00 
		 
	
		
			
			
			
			
			
			2019-01-11 15:46:56 +01:00 
		 
	
		
			
			
			
			
			
			2019-06-10 07:03:34 -07:00 
		 
	
		
			
			
			
			
			
			2016-07-12 16:20:46 +02:00 
		 
	
		
			
			
			
			
			
			2020-02-19 11:17:40 +01:00